Discriminating between normal and abnormal left ventricles in echocardiography

Embodiments of the present invention relate to discriminating between normal and abnormal left ventricles in echocardiography. In some embodiments, a first region of a first image of a heart is located by clustering. The first region depicts a chamber of the heart. The chamber has a chamber shape. A boundary of the first region is determined by contour tracing a retaining the traced contour overlapping the first region. A predetermined shape is compared to the boundary. The predetermined shape had been determined without reference to the first image. A first plurality of parameters is determined that, when applied to the predetermined shape, conforms the predetermined shape to the boundary and minimizes at least one error between the predetermined shape and the boundary. An indication of normality or abnormality is determine from the first plurality of parameters.

Automated segmentation of organs, such as kidneys, from magnetic resonance images

A method of segmenting an MR organ volume includes performing regional mapping on the MR organ volume using a spatial prior probability map of a location of the organ to create a regionally mapped MR organ volume, and performing boundary refinement on the regionally mapped MR organ volume using a level set framework that employs the spatial prior probability map and a propagated shape constraint to generate a segmented MR organ volume.

Image alignment device, method, and program

There is provided an image registration device, method, and program that enable easy initial registration between a target object included in a video and a simulation image. A first registration unit performs first registration that is initial registration between an intraoperative video and a simulation image. At this time, a boundary image showing the boundary of the simulation image is displayed on a display so as to be superimposed on the intraoperative video. An operator performs registration between a target object included in the intraoperative video and the boundary image. After the end of the first registration, a second registration unit performs second registration between the simulation image and the target object included in the intraoperative video based on the result of the first registration.

Systems and methods for contouring a set of medical images

Systems and methods are provided for contouring a set of medical images. Deformation field data is generated between a source image and a target image of the set of medical images. The deformation field data relates structures in the source image to corresponding structures in the target image and is generated in accordance with a deformable registration algorithm. The deformation field data is utilized to generate target contour data associated with the target image from source contour data, associated with the source image, that identifies one or more objects within the source image.
